553231 Hotel or Motel Receptionist
Greets and checks in guests, and looks after their needs on arrival and during their stay in a hotel or motel.
Specialisation
- Hotel Night Auditor
ANZSCO skill level
This occupation has a skill level corresponding to the qualifications and experience below.
Australia
- Skill Level 4: AQF Certificate II, AQF Certificate III, or at least one year of relevant experience
New Zealand
- Skill Level 4: NZQF Level 2 or 3 qualification, or at least one year of relevant experience
Main tasks
- Welcomes guests and checks them in upon arrival
- Provides information to guests about hotel facilities, services, and local attractions
- Handles guest enquiries and resolves any issues or complaints
- Takes and processes guest reservations and cancellations
- Handles cash and credit card transactions for guest payments
- Coordinates with housekeeping and maintenance staff to ensure guest rooms are clean and in good condition
- Maintains guest records and updates information in the establishment's booking system
